It is important to understand the significance of the built-in tuner before going into the advantages of a combo DVD/VCR that includes HDMI. These devices provide a simple and easy method of recording and watching TV broadcasts. They work the same way as older VCRs. It means that you can enjoy your favorite TV shows, sports events and news broadcasts without having to purchase an additional cable box or satellite receiver.

With the built-in tuner it is possible to connect the DVD/VCR combination conveniently to your TV or an antenna. Its built-in tuner lets users to connect to multiple channels and set up recording when necessary. It’s a great tool for people looking to record live TV, or create a series of recordings of their favorite shows.

HDMI connectivity can bring your DVD and VCR combo to the present. HDMI (High-Definition Multimedia Interface) is now the norm for video and audio connections, offering the highest quality sound and image. With HDMI support, you can enjoy VHS tapes or DVDs on high-definition televisions.

HDMI simplifies the setup. With just one cable, you can connect the combo unit to your TV which eliminates the need for multiple cords and complicated setups. The minimalist layout makes it a breeze for people who are technologically adept as well as for those with little experience in home entertainment systems.
